Which of the following strategies is commonly used to ensure the long-term accessibility and integrity of digital photographs?
-
Regularly migrating digital photographs to new storage media
-
Creating multiple copies of digital photographs and storing them in different locations
-
Using checksums to verify the integrity of digital photographs
-
All of the above
D
Correct answer
Explanation
To ensure the long-term accessibility and integrity of digital photographs, it is important to employ a combination of strategies, including regularly migrating digital photographs to new storage media, creating multiple copies of digital photographs and storing them in different locations, and using checksums to verify the integrity of digital photographs.

What is the importance of obtaining consent in documentary photography?
-
It is not necessary if the photographer is working in a public space.
-
It is only necessary if the subject is a minor.
-
It is necessary to protect the privacy and dignity of the subject.
-
It is necessary to avoid legal consequences.
C
Correct answer
Explanation
Obtaining consent in documentary photography is crucial to protect the privacy and dignity of the subject. It allows the subject to have control over how their image is used and ensures that they are not exploited or misrepresented.

What is the best way to minimize the impact of your presence on wildlife while photographing them?
-
Use camouflage clothing and avoid bright colors
-
Make loud noises to attract the attention of wildlife
-
Approach wildlife subjects directly and get as close as possible
-
Use a flash to illuminate wildlife subjects in low-light conditions
A
Correct answer
Explanation
To minimize the impact of your presence on wildlife while photographing them, it is important to use camouflage clothing and avoid bright colors that may startle or disturb them. Approaching wildlife subjects directly, making loud noises, and using a flash can be disruptive and should be avoided.
